Headrick is a town located in Jackson County, Oklahoma. Headrick has a 2025 population of 77. Headrick is currently declining at a rate of 0% annually and its population has increased by 1.32%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 76 in 2020.

The average household income in Headrick is $58,882 with a poverty rate of 11.86%. The median age in Headrick is 51.3 years: 35.8 years for males, and 53.5 years for females.

Economics and Income Statistics

Headrick's average per capita income is $42,188. Household income levels show a median of $47,500. The poverty rate stands at 11.86%.

Families: A family includes the owner or renter of the home along with everyone related to them - whether through birth, marriage, or adoption. This includes relatives like spouses, children, parents, siblings, grandparents, and any other family members.
Households: A household includes all the people who occupy a housing unit (such as a house or apartment) as their usual place of residence.
Non Families: A nonfamily household is either someone living alone or when the owner/renter lives with people they aren't related to, like roommates.
